7:00 a.m. Departure to Laguna de Salinas, at 4,300 m.a.s.l., between the Misti, Ubinas and Pichupichu volcanoes.
Throughout the year we can see vicuñas and sometimes llamas and alpacas. We can also see the vizcacha and, if we are lucky, some Andean fox. We can also observe a plant that only grows at more than 4,000 m.a.s.l. called Yareta (Azorella compacto).
Here we can see three different species of flamingos.
- Phoenicopteras chilensis (Chilean flamingo).
- Phoenicoparras andinas (Great Andean Parihuana).
- Phoenicoparras jamesi (Small Andean Parihuana).
If there is not too much water, we can even cross the lagoon in our 4x4.
After visiting this protected area of the reserve we will return to Arequipa, being able to take photos along the way of beautiful landscapes as well as the Misti volcano.
